LOC727954 inhibitors can be chemicals like staurosporine and LY294002 are broad-spectrum kinase inhibitors, targeting multiple kinases which can be upstream or downstream of LOC727954 in various cellular signaling cascades. Their use can lead to widespread modulation of phosphorylation-dependent signaling events that may include those involving LOC727954. Similarly, PD98059 and U0126 are specific to the MAPK/ERK pathway, which is a critical regulator of cell division, differentiation, and survival. By inhibiting MEK, these compounds can suppress the activation of downstream proteins, potentially impacting any role LOC727954 may have in these pathways.
Rapamycin and cyclosporin A target mTOR and calcineurin, respectively, which are part of distinct cellular processes such as cell growth and immune response. Through the inhibition of these targets, the chemicals can change the cellular environment and indirectly affect the function of proteins like LOC727954 that may be sensitive to these environmental shifts. Inhibitors like SB203580 and SP600125, which target p38 MAP kinase and JNK respectively, can alter the cellular response to stress and inflammation, possibly affecting LOC727954's involvement in these responses.
